Common IQ Tests Used in Elementary College Admissions

The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for kids, Fifth Edition (WISC-V) stands because the most widely administered unique intelligence take a look at for college-age little ones. This extensive assessment evaluates 5 primary cognitive domains: verbal comprehension, Visible spatial processing, fluid reasoning, Doing work memory, and processing pace. The WISC-V usually normally takes between 65 to 80 minutes to accomplish and delivers both a complete Scale IQ score and unique index scores for each cognitive area.

The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Version signifies A further routinely used evaluation Instrument. This exam steps five cognitive factors: fluid reasoning, knowledge, quantitative reasoning, visual-spatial processing, and dealing memory. The Stanford-Binet is particularly valued for its power to evaluate kids throughout a variety of mental skills and is frequently desired for evaluating gifted students because of its high ceiling scores.

The Kaufman Assessment Battery for kids, Second Edition (KABC-II) features an alternative approach to cognitive evaluation, focusing on each sequential and simultaneous mental processing abilities. This check is particularly helpful for analyzing kids from varied cultural backgrounds, as it involves both of those verbal and nonverbal scales which can be administered individually when language boundaries may influence general performance.

Group-administered checks like the Otis-Lennon Faculty Means Test (OLSAT) are sometimes Employed in First screening procedures. These assessments Examine verbal, quantitative, and figural reasoning capabilities and might be administered to numerous learners at the same time, producing them Expense-helpful for educational institutions processing huge quantities of purposes.

Interpreting Scores and Knowing Results

IQ scores are generally described as common scores having a suggest of 100 and an ordinary deviation of fifteen. Consequently somewhere around 68 per cent of children rating among eighty five and a hundred and fifteen, even though scores previously mentioned one hundred thirty are frequently thought of to point giftedness. Nonetheless, non-public colleges could established their particular thresholds for admission, with a few demanding scores above sure percentiles.

It's essential to understand that IQ scores characterize performance on a specific day and could not seize the entire spectrum of the Kid's qualities or prospective. Aspects for example check nervousness, tiredness, cultural track record, and prior instructional ordeals can all affect general performance. Also, diverse checks may yield somewhat diverse success for the same kid, emphasizing the significance of viewing these scores as one particular piece of a bigger puzzle as an alternative to definitive steps of intelligence.
